2039 |
2024-05-07 19:41:34 |
alone |
/nedoos/ |
-cmd: не полностью показывались выполняемые команды. при выполнении .bat вызовы без расширения обрывали исполнение батника
-nedolang: при ассемблировании asm теперь свободно 9140 байт в тестовом окружении, в test.bat была пропущена токенизация lbltype.i, скрипты build.bat не копировали релиз в bin |
|
637 |
2020-08-27 18:20:06 |
alone |
/nedoos/ |
+nedolang: константные выражения +(expr) - тип выражения определяется по левому контексту. В исходниках почищена такая же устаревшая запись тайпкаста.
+cmd: %0..%9 - параметры при вызове батника
+bdsc: исправлен getchar, написан батник сборки сишника (cc.bat) |
|
605 |
2020-08-10 11:17:34 |
alone |
/nedoos/ |
+stdio, term, cmd, nv, texted: добавлена очистка вправо от курсора для ускорения (clearrestofline - clear line after cursor, clearrestofline_crlf - clear line after cursor, go to next line)
-nvview, texted: неправильно скроллилось
+дополнена дока на stdio |
|
588 |
2020-08-05 15:15:36 |
alone |
/nedoos/ |
+stdio: SETX_
+cmd: home, end, del, не переходит всегда на 25-ю строку
+netterm: поддержаны кнопки F1..F10 (реально в VT-100 есть только F1..F4) |
|
574 |
2020-07-30 20:14:20 |
alone |
/nedoos/ |
+term: больше управляющих кодов (прозрачные и яркие цвета, скроллы)
*nv: переделан под терминал, можно скроллить по pgup
-nv: не работал запуск *.$c
*player: чистит экран для показа своих сообщений |
|
573 |
2020-07-30 12:59:52 |
alone |
/nedoos/ |
+добавлена библиотека stdio.asm
+term: поддержаны цвета (пока только ink) |
|
571 |
2020-07-29 17:54:17 |
alone |
/nedoos/ |
+cmd: speedup
+netterm: speedup
+term: speedup, добавлен скролл по pgup/pgdown |
|
570 |
2020-07-29 12:47:23 |
alone |
/nedoos/ |
+kernel: в readhandle и writehandle возвращается ошибка в A (0=OK)
+kernel: пайпы ускорены, проверяются на EOF и закрытие принимающей стороны, теперь пайпы надо закрывать 2 раза (т.е. каждый конец отдельно)
+term: speedup
+cmd: speedup
+nvview: добавлено сохранение по F2 |
|
566 |
2020-07-28 00:25:31 |
alone |
/nedoos/ |
+kernel: YIELDKEEP - отдать время системе, при этом разрешить вернуться в текущем фрейме
+cmd, term: speed up cursor movement |
|
565 |
2020-07-27 18:14:34 |
alone |
/nedoos/ |
-kernel: в yield не включался pgkillable в конце
-kernel: в чтении PS/2 клавиатуры мог запарываться стек
+cmd: ускорена передача данных в stdout
+term: восстановление экрана при восстановлении фокуса
+term: добавлен курсор
*netterm: вместо выхода перезапускается |
|
546 |
2020-07-22 00:00:53 |
alone |
/nedoos/ |
+терминал поддерживает управление курсором по стандарту ANSI терминала
+cmd умеет dir >file |
|
545 |
2020-07-21 00:02:52 |
alone |
/nedoos/ |
+kernel: добавлены пайпы (term.com собирается только через run.bat, через build.bat почему-то не кладётся в bin)
+cmd: написаны процедуры для работы через stdin, stdout, но пока закомментированы
-wolf3d: убран warning |
|